Statute of limitations

A lawsuit against negligent asbestos producers must be filed within a specified timeframe, known as the statute of limitations. The clock begins ticking when a victim or their family members discover they suffer from an asbestos-related illness and it is crucial to act as soon as possible.

A successful asbestos lawsuit (view publisher site) can compensate a victim or their loved ones for their losses, which include medical bills, home health care costs lost wages, loss of quality of life, and funeral and burial costs. Mesothelioma victims may also qualify for compensation for suffering and pain mental anguish, loss of consortium.

In some states, the statute of limitations can begin at the point that a person experiences symptoms of an illness linked to asbestos like mesothelioma lawyer, asbestosis, or lung cancer. Since mesothelioma may take a long time to manifest, a lot of asbestos sufferers are unaware of their diagnosis until the statute of limitation has expired. It is therefore crucial to consult an asbestos lawyer immediately.

Asbestos litigation is a complex field, and there are several factors that could affect the statute of limitations. For instance, the location of the asbestos exposure, or the employer can determine which state's statute of limitations applies to a claim. In addition, victims who have been diagnosed with more than one asbestos-related illness could be subject to different statutes of limitations.

It is therefore important to speak with an asbestos lawyer to ensure you do not be late for filing an action. A knowledgeable lawyer will help you determine which legal options are suitable for your particular situation, and they will be diligent in attempting to reach a fair settlement. If no satisfactory agreement is reached the lawyer will be prepared to go to trial.

Asbestos sufferers should also think about filing a claim to an asbestos trust fund to receive compensation for their injuries. These funds are established by companies that once produced asbestos-based products to pay for victims’ medical expenses, compensation, and other damages. Your asbestos lawyer will be able to determine if your claim could be placed in an asbestos trust fund and assist you in the process.

Asbestos Litigation in New York

New York is a prime location for asbestos litigation. The state is third nationally for the number of asbestos cases filed and second for mesothelioma-specific claims. Asbestos-related diseases can manifest years after exposure. They can cause severe complications, such as mesothelioma or lung cancer.

Asbestos-related victims in New York need an experienced attorney to help to file a claim, receive proper medical attention, and fight for compensation. A lawyer can offer emotional support to guide you through this difficult moment.

Asbestos lawsuits are different from the typical personal injury case. These cases can be complex and require specialist knowledge of asbestos laws, regulations, and procedures. Plaintiffs typically suffer from serious illnesses such as m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ases, and they need to file their claims fast.

In New York, defendants often have difficulty defending summary judgement motions based on mesothelioma lawsuits claims. Before the recent decisions in Nemeth Parker and Juni defendants frequently lost these motions based solely on the testimony of an expert plaintiffs to prove causality.

These recent rulings offer New York asbestos defense lawyers a glimmer of hope. In three separate cases the Appellate Division of the First Department reversed summary judgment denials and dismissed the cases against tile manufacturers who failed to provide counter-expert testimony proving the amount of friable fibers contained in their products.

The cases were decided in NYCAL where Justice Sherry Klein Heitler presided. Heitler has been in charge of the NYCAL docket since 2008, when she replaced the former Assembly Speaker Sheldon Silver after his conviction on federal corruption charges of accepting referral fees from Weitz & Luxenberg to steer asbestos lawsuits to her company. The NYCAL cases were consolidated to streamline trial processes.

How to File a Claim

A successful asbestos claim can compensate victims for medical expenses, lost income and suffering and pain. It may also cover funeral expenses and other financial losses. A mesothelioma attorney can help victims and their families file an asbestos lawsuit or pursue compensation through other legal avenues, including trust funds or veterans' benefits from the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A).

It is important that you have a complete history of asbestos exposure and diagnosis to qualify for settlement. This includes medical records as well as the records of your employment and witness testimony. Mesothelioma attorneys collaborate with specialists who look over these records and ensure they are as strong as possible to support the case.

An experienced asbestos attorney will begin the process of filing a lawsuit by writing a document referred to as a complaint. The document, or plea, lays out the legal reasons for the lawsuit and names asbestos companies as defendants. It also lists the extent of your losses and injuries.

In many states there is a statute of limitations which sets a deadline for asbestos lawsuits. Your attorney will determine the deadlines in your state and ensure you don't miss any important deadlines. They will also talk about the options available in terms of compensation, like workers' compensation and VA benefits.

After the pleading is filed, your lawyer will conduct additional research in order to build your case and gather evidence. This could include speaking with your coworkers, looking over your employment history and locating asbestos-related companies that could be accountable for your exposure.

Your lawyer can also help you file a lawsuit against asbestos trust funds set up by insolvent asbestos companies. These funds can assist you to obtain compensation without going through trial.

Asbestos victims have been diagnosed with a variety of illnesses such as mesothelioma, lung cancer and asbestosis. These diseases have a long latency period, meaning that it is possible that exposure to asbestos was a long time ago.
